Cell Therapy

Cell therapy describes the process of introducing new cells into a tissue in order to treat a disease. Cells are obtained from specific organs or tissues that correspond with the unhealthy organs or tissues of the recipient. The organs and glands used in cell treatment include the brain, pituitary, thyroid, adrenals, thymus, liver, kidney, pancreas, spleen, heart, ovary, testis, and parotid.
